How to Win

 

When people undertake a task (lose weight, clean the garage, tackle a school project), they often make a key mistake.

They jump into the task with a manic burst of energy.  They work with both enthusiasm and elbow grease.

For a time.

And then, often, they quit.

The mistake?  They have been seduced by, and focused on the application of,  INTENSITY.

The problem?  Intensity seldom gets the job done.

The way to victory?  Understand that CONSISTENCY trumps intensity — every time.

The tortoise always wins the race.
